CHOMPI has a built-in rechargable battery that can be charged via USB-C.
Before your CHOMPI will power on, you will first need to connect it to a USB power source and start charging the built-in rechargeable battery. It might be a good idea on the initial charge to keep it plugged in for a couple hours to get a nice full first charge cycle. But feel free to play and charge CHOMPI at the same time ;)
Generally speaking, CHOMPI's internal battery should be fine to charge with most standard USB power sources that you would normally charge your phone or tablet with. CHOMPI ships with a USB-C (type A to C) charging cable.That being said, we recommend using a dedicated USB power brick for optimal performance.
Minimum power brick spec for charging while unit is turned off = 5v @ 0.5A
Recommended USB Power Brick for full time operation and charging at the same time = 5v @ 2A (or higher)

Nope, CHOMPI does not have a built-in speaker. The on-board microphone is very powerful, so there is no speaker present to prevent unintentional feedback. To hear what’s happening, you will need to plug in headphones or an external speaker.
